SUBJECT: Determination of Property Tax Transfer) 248 For Annexation No. 84-1 to Oakley ) RESOLUTION NO. 84/ Sanitary District (_LAFC 84-11) ) WHEREAS, Section 99. 1 of the Revenue and Taxation Code provides that a jurisdictional change resulting from a special district providing one or more services to an area where such services have not been pre- viously provided shall not become effective if one or more affected special districts involved in the property tax exchange negotiation fails to adopt a resolution agreeing to a transfer; and WHEREAS, the Board of Supervisors shall determine the property tax exchange for each affected district that fails to adopt a resolution agreeing to a property tax transfer except for the annexing district; and WHEREAS, the Oakley Sanitary District is the only affected agency in Annexation No. 84-1 and the District has requested that no property tax be exchanged as a result of the annexation. N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ED that the Board of Supervisors of Contra Costa County hereby determines that no property tax will be transferred to the Oakley Sanitary District as a result of annexing the territory described in Annexation No. 84-1 to Oakley Sanitary Dis- trict. This resolution does not change the property tax revenues accru- ing to other agencies serving the subject territory or the affected districts ' right to collect taxes for existing bonded indebtedness.
